    1. Super Mario Bros. - really, a timeless classic. Not sure if there is a better pure platformer.
    2. Zelda II - I never understood how this became the b*stard son of the Zelda series. Huge game, tight controls, perfect atmosphere. Very underrated.
    3. Punch Out! - perfect pick up and play game.
    4. Ninja ****ing Gaiden - difficult game, but never cheap.
    5. TMNT II - heaven for a young Ninja Turtles fan
    6. Batman - underrated. loved all the wall-jumping.
    7. Mega Man II - addictive
    8. Super Mario Bros. 2 - again, never understood why so many people disliked it. Fun deviation from the original formula.
    9. Metroid - amazing for its time
    10. Zelda - ditto
